Nikola Mihaylov has written a game in Silverlight called Shock. This is not just a "fun project over the weekend" game.  There are multiple game modes, music playlists, leaderboards, reflex tests, source code available and a whitepaper.  Yes, Nikola is sharing his code along with a whitepaper entitled Anatomy of a Silverlight Game.  33 pages of the lessons he's learned while building his successful Shock game.
